In the book of Genesis in The Bible, God promised Abraham and Sarah a son, even in their old age. Abraham was 100 and Sarah was 90 when Isaac was born.

The "Child of the Promise" refers to God's promise to Abraham and Sarah.

What is the meaning of Abraham's daughter?

Abraham's daughter is a retelling of the bible story of Arbaham and Isaac. In the bible, Arbraham takes Isaac and is about to sacrifice him because god said to, but is stopped by an angel who tells him he no longer has to sacrifice Isaac because he fears god, then Abraham and Isaac sacrifice a ram instead. In the song though, Abraham is about to sacrifice Isaac and the angel is not stopping, but encouraging him. Instead of Isaac being an only child, he has a nameless sister who was raised to support the sacrificing if her brother ("raised for the slaughter") The daughter stands from where she was hiding and stops Abraham from killing Isaac telling him to sacrifice her instead. In this case she is the ram. She forces him to release isaac or she would kill him with an arrow (" then she raised her bow")


What difficulties did Abraham face when following god's call?

Abraham faced several difficulties when following God's call, including leaving his familiar surroundings and family to journey to an unknown land (Genesis 12:1), not having any children despite God's promise of descendants (Genesis 15:2-3), and being asked to sacrifice his son Isaac (Genesis 22:1-2). Despite these challenges, Abraham demonstrated faith and obedience to God.


Who was ishmaels mom?

Hagar is the mother of Ishmael. Abraham took Hagar as a second wife when his wife Sara could not conceive a child. Sara eventually did conceive and gave birth to Isaac. In the end, Hagar and Ishmael were banished so Isaac could be Abraham's heir.
